Ritchie Remo released Hot Country

 

Claudy’s Fiddlin sensation Ritchie Remo has
just released his second album(Hot Country)after the success of his
debut album release (Fiddlin Around) last year, the Claudy man has
gained great experience touring with many top acts over the past two
years, the breaking point in his career which made him a attraction
all over the country scene was when he brought the house down with
his singing, dancing and fiddlin routine at the Country Fest in 2011
at the Clanree Hotel Letterkenny with a return appearance by popular
demand on this year’s country fest, also one of the highlights of
his career is when David Hull Promotions Invited Ritchie to appear on
their St. Patricks Ultimate Irish Weekend which Ritchie describes as
a fantastic experience and was delighted to be aboard, Ritchie also
won Irelands Greatest Entertainer award at this year’s Ulster
Country Music Award which is a great honour for the Claudy star to
receive

Ritchie self-pen’s most of the songs on his
album’s.
